Output e3ca8f2087760629021fb50c037a17bdec32c05b0df39a3d6b8275a570cf608e:0

value
9044245
script pubkey
OP_0 OP_PUSHBYTES_20 4bfdbb9432e8acf9b188fff0cdf7d89a8939d70f
address
bc1qf07mh9pjazk0nvvgllcvma7cn2ynn4c0utjy3k
transaction
e3ca8f2087760629021fb50c037a17bdec32c05b0df39a3d6b8275a570cf608e
spent
true